/trunk/src/org/tela_botanica/client/image/ImageMediateur.java |
---|
591,7 → 591,13 |
aucuneSelection(); |
demasquerChargement(); |
} |
public void obtenirPhotoGalerie() { |
obtenirPhotoGalerie(getGalerieImage()); |
} |
/** |
* envoie au modèle une demande de mise a jour |
* |
1595,33 → 1601,17 |
} |
else |
{ |
if(this.iModele != null) { |
panneauPrincipalImage.addListener(new ContainerListenerAdapter() |
{ |
public void onShow(Component c) |
{ |
setIdentifiant(cMediateur.getUtilisateur().getIdentifiant()); |
getIModele().initialiserArbreMotsCles(); |
obtenirPhotoGalerie(getGalerieImage()); |
panneauPrincipalImage.purgeListeners() ; |
} |
}) ; |
} |
else |
panneauPrincipalImage.addListener(new ContainerListenerAdapter() |
{ |
panneauPrincipalImage.addListener(new ContainerListenerAdapter() |
public void onRender(Component c) |
{ |
public void onRender(Component c) |
{ |
setIdentifiant(cMediateur.getUtilisateur().getIdentifiant()); |
getIModele().initialiserArbreMotsCles(); |
obtenirPhotoGalerie(getGalerieImage()); |
panneauPrincipalImage.purgeListeners() ; |
} |
}) ; |
} |
setIdentifiant(cMediateur.getUtilisateur().getIdentifiant()); |
getIModele().initialiserArbreMotsCles(); |
obtenirPhotoGalerie(getGalerieImage()); |
panneauPrincipalImage.purgeListeners() ; |
} |
}) ; |
} |
} |
1709,4 → 1699,9 |
iModele.rafraichir(o, true); |
} |
} |
public void obtenirDatesImages(Rafraichissable r) { |
iModele.obtenirDatesImages(r); |
} |
} |
/trunk/src/org/tela_botanica/client/image/ImageModele.java |
---|
10,6 → 10,7 |
import org.tela_botanica.client.modeles.ImageCarnet; |
import org.tela_botanica.client.modeles.ImageUploaderAsynchroneDAO; |
import org.tela_botanica.client.modeles.LienImageAsynchroneDAO; |
import org.tela_botanica.client.modeles.ListeDateImageAsynchroneDAO; |
import org.tela_botanica.client.modeles.ListeImageAsynchroneDAO; |
import org.tela_botanica.client.modeles.ListeImageCarnet; |
import org.tela_botanica.client.modeles.ListeObservation; |
387,9 → 388,9 |
photoData[i][2] = im.getDate(); |
photoData[i][3] = im.getIptcCity(); |
photoData[i][4] = im.getMake() + " " + im.getModel(); |
photoData[i][5] = im.getSUrl(); |
photoData[i][6] = im.getMUrl(); |
photoData[i][7] = im.getLUrl(); |
photoData[i][5] = im.getUrlFormatListe(); |
photoData[i][6] = im.getUrlFormatGalerie(); |
photoData[i][7] = im.getUrlFormatZoom(); |
photoData[i][8] = im.getNote(); |
photoData[i][9] = im.getId(); |
photoData[i][10] = im.getTailleImage()[1]; |
472,7 → 473,7 |
String[] usObj = { mot_cle, id_noeud }; |
// et on construit l'arbre à partir de la racine (qui est |
// toujoursl e premier élément) |
// toujours le premier élément) |
if (id_noeud.equals("racine")) { |
TreeNode root = new TreeNode(); |
root.setId(id_noeud); |
925,4 → 926,9 |
} |
public void obtenirDatesImages(Rafraichissable r) { |
ListeDateImageAsynchroneDAO lDateDao = new ListeDateImageAsynchroneDAO(this); |
lDateDao.obtenirListeDate(r, iMediateur.getIdentifiant()); |
} |
} |